  • Developing Area - Buckeye, Arizona

    Buckeye is the westernmost suburb in the Phoenix metro area, although only one of many. The economy is good, there are plenty of activities for the whole family, and there are more homes and residences being built every day.


    Living here will see you located near five major highways, a municipal airport, and a train.

  • Parks and Recreation in Buckeye, Arizona

    Buckeye has many parks you can visit. Whether you want to see a bit of Mother Nature’s finest, have a picnic, go for a run, ride your bike, hit the pool, relax by the water, or let the dogs run free, you can find it all, right in your own backyard. 


    Some may enjoy Wildlife World Zoo and Aquarium. The zoo specializes in African and South American animals and has Arizona's largest collection of exotic animals. 


    Take the safari train, which includes a boat ride through the Australian habitat, a tram through another part of the African habitat, and several amusement-oriented rides. It also has an aquarium with a total tank volume of 180,000 US gallons.

  • Dig Deep in Buckeye, Arizona

    For the history lovers in the family, check out museums, historical sites, like the old courthouse, the Buckeye canal, the Gillespie Dam, Little Agostinelli Trailhead, and so much more. Make a day of it with a packed picnic lunch.


    You can learn more about the city’s past at the Buckeye Valley Museum and check out an impressive collection of pre-Columbian pottery, historic photographs, and local artifacts from Buckeye’s beginnings.
